The creatures are hungerers - lamia turned into monstrosities by a powerful magical force, long thought by the Pathfinder Society to be a fanciful myth - like Rune Giants in fact.
They have a number of terrifying abilities as a result of their transformation - immune to damage from acid and poison, and resistant to damage from anything but cold iron, they're also magic resistant and have the unsettling ability to spew acidic blood and bile on anyone that wounds them in melee.
